93static int snd_cx18_card_set_names(struct snd_cx18_card *cxsc)
94{
95	struct cx18 *cx = to_cx18(cxsc->v4l2_dev);
96	struct snd_card *sc = cxsc->sc;
97
98	/* sc->driver is used by alsa-lib's configurator: simple, unique */
99	strscpy(sc->driver, "CX23418", sizeof(sc->driver));
100
101	/* sc->shortname is a symlink in /proc/asound: CX18-M -> cardN */
102	snprintf(sc->shortname,  sizeof(sc->shortname), "CX18-%d",
103		 cx->instance);
104
105	/* sc->longname is read from /proc/asound/cards */
106	snprintf(sc->longname, sizeof(sc->longname),
107		 "CX23418 #%d %s TV/FM Radio/Line-In Capture",
108		 cx->instance, cx->card_name);
109
110	return 0;
111}
112
113static int snd_cx18_init(struct v4l2_device *v4l2_dev)
114{
115	struct cx18 *cx = to_cx18(v4l2_dev);
116	struct snd_card *sc = NULL;
117	struct snd_cx18_card *cxsc;
118	int ret;
119
120	/* Numbrs steps from "Writing an ALSA Driver" by Takashi Iwai */
121
122	/* (1) Check and increment the device index */
123	/* This is a no-op for us.  We'll use the cx->instance */
124
125	/* (2) Create a card instance */
126	ret = snd_card_new(&cx->pci_dev->dev,
127			   SNDRV_DEFAULT_IDX1, /* use first available id */
128			   SNDRV_DEFAULT_STR1, /* xid from end of shortname*/
129			   THIS_MODULE, 0, &sc);
130	if (ret) {
131		CX18_ALSA_ERR("%s: snd_card_new() failed with err %d\n",
132			      __func__, ret);
133		goto err_exit;
134	}
135
136	/* (3) Create a main component */
137	ret = snd_cx18_card_create(v4l2_dev, sc, &cxsc);
138	if (ret) {
139		CX18_ALSA_ERR("%s: snd_cx18_card_create() failed with err %d\n",
140			      __func__, ret);
141		goto err_exit_free;
142	}
143
144	/* (4) Set the driver ID and name strings */
145	snd_cx18_card_set_names(cxsc);
146
147
148	ret = snd_cx18_pcm_create(cxsc);
149	if (ret) {
150		CX18_ALSA_ERR("%s: snd_cx18_pcm_create() failed with err %d\n",
151			      __func__, ret);
152		goto err_exit_free;
153	}
154	/* FIXME - proc files */
155
156	/* (7) Set the driver data and return 0 */
157	/* We do this out of normal order for PCI drivers to avoid races */
158	cx->alsa = cxsc;
159
160	/* (6) Register the card instance */
161	ret = snd_card_register(sc);
162	if (ret) {
163		cx->alsa = NULL;
164		CX18_ALSA_ERR("%s: snd_card_register() failed with err %d\n",
165			      __func__, ret);
166		goto err_exit_free;
167	}
168
169	return 0;
170
171err_exit_free:
172	if (sc != NULL)
173		snd_card_free(sc);
174	kfree(cxsc);
175err_exit:
176	return ret;
177}
